Make the Season Bright by Ashley Herring Blake
medium-paced
- Plot- or character-driven? A mix
- Loveable characters? No
- Diverse cast of characters? Yes
- Flaws of characters a main focus? It's complicated
The two main characters had ZERO chemistry, their lives seemed completely incompatible, and Brighton in particular was childish and annoying. I was hoping they wouldn't get together.
Brighton left Charlotte at the alter but somehow it was Charlotte's fault?!? Also, going from 5 years of not seeing each other or healing at all to having civil conversations and sex within a few days?!? What on earth!?!? Both characters need THERAPY. And to not be with each other.
I struggled to finish this book because I didn't like the storyline or main characters. However, the writing was well done, it was very fun and festive, and some of the (many) side characters were great, so I can see others enjoying this book.
